It is swipe based designed for mechanical engineering student learn Machine Drawing & design. It almost cover topics which are given below
Chapter : 1
Drawing conventions; drawing and dimensioning IS codes, sectional views and sectioning, surface finish
and tolerances, representation of machine parts such as external and internal threads, slotted heads, square
ends, and flat radial ribs, slotted shaft, splined shafts, bearings, springs, gears. Rivet heads and Riveted
joints, types of welded joints and representation.
Chapter : 2
Assembly Machine Drawing: Basic concept, plotting technique, assembly and blow up of parts, bill of
materials, product data; Cotter and Knuckle joints, pedestal and footstep bearings, crosshead, stuffing
box, IC engines parts - piston and connecting rods; lath machine parts.
Chapter : 3
Introduction to Compute Aided Drafting software for 2D and 3D Modeling, Basic design
concepts, design process, stages/phases in design, flowchart, problem formulation, design
considerations (strength, manufacturing, maintenance, environment, economics and safety); design for
recycle and reuse, Design and safety factors for steady and variable loads, impact and fatigue
considerations, reliability and optimization, standardization in design..
Chapter : 4
Design of components subject to static loads: riveted joints, welded joints threaded joints, pin, key
knuckle, and cotter joints
